In celebration of International Women’s Day Marcia Dyce, (Diversity & Inclusion Community Manager), talks to three inspirational female professionals, who share their personal journeys and 10 top tips for success.

Leila McKenzie-Delis - Founder & CEO DIAL Global

Leila McKenzie-Delis

Leila is a passionate business owner and entrepreneur, born in Hong Kong SAR and adopted and brought up with her younger brother by British parents with origins from England, Scotland, and Wales. She is married to a Greek American.

Leila leads multiple businesses and charitable initiatives and spends her time dedicated to managing these Directorships whilst continuing to promote and campaign for the benefits of Diversity, Inclusion and Belonging in business and in wider society.

Leila is also a presenter and chair and hosts the twice weekly DIAL Global podcast “Diverse & Inclusive Leaders".

Julie Brown - COO & CFO Burberry & Audit Chair Roche

Julie Brown

Julie Brown is the COO & CFO of Burberry and the Audit Chair of Roche. After gaining a First from Warwick University, she joined KPMG where she qualified and became a Fellow of ICAEW and the Institute of Tax.

Julie then spent 25 years with AstraZeneca, undertaking 11 roles in four countries and three continents, covering all aspects of Finance in the value chain, together with fulfilling Commercial and Strategic roles, including Head of Corporate Strategy, Marketing Company President, Regional Vice President and Interim Group CFO. Julie also has extensive M&A experience, being part of AZ merger team, together with leading multi-billion dollar change programmes.

Julie is a also member of the Board of Roche and chairs the Audit Committee and a member of the Mayor of London's Business Advisory Board.

Karen Finlayson - Partner in PwC

Karen Finlayson

Karen is a Partner in PWC’s Risk Assurance. She leads the health industries and government internal audit practices in the North. She also represents the regions on the firms Government and Health Industries Board and sits on the UK firm Public Sector Health Board.

Karen provides assurance and advisory services to a range of clients and works extensively across the healthcare sector with NHS providers and national bodies.

She also leads on the diversity and inclusion agenda in the North and is heavily involved in our activities to recruit and retain talent within our business.
